TBLU vs XLB
Tortoise Global Water Fund compared with State Street Materials Select Sector SPDR ETF on yield, payout growth, payment schedule, cost and risk.
TBLU
Tortoise Global Water Fund
TTM yield · Semi-annual
XLB
State Street Materials Select Sector SPDR ETF
TTM yield · Quarterly
Quick take
- TBLU yields more today: 1.99% vs 1.49% (forward).
- XLB has grown its payout faster: 4.8%/yr vs 0.6%/yr over the last 5 years.
- TBLU pays twice a year; XLB pays every quarter.
- Over the last year XLB delivered the higher total return: +14.4% vs -5.3% (price change plus payouts).
- XLB is cheaper to own: 0.08% vs 0.40% expense ratio.
- XLB has the steadier distribution: consistency 86/100 vs 73/100.
